Output 3eafca121ee2bffe7e362e99802b0b8b3f117375a6dda106b734c114caabc09e:3

value
66984
script pubkey
OP_0 OP_PUSHBYTES_20 3cd1458403c8196f4761641058a5c3bce1ab7824
address
bc1q8ng5tpqreqvk73mpvsg93fwrhns6k7pycscges
transaction
3eafca121ee2bffe7e362e99802b0b8b3f117375a6dda106b734c114caabc09e
confirmations
133010
spent
false